How they compare

Bermuda currently reports 16,744 BoP, current US$ per person against 4,502 BoP, current US$ per person in Europe & Central Asia, a difference of 12,242 BoP, current US$ per person.

That makes Bermuda's figure about 3.7 times Europe & Central Asia's.

Across all 18 years both countries report, Bermuda has been ahead every year.

Bermuda ranks 10th and Europe & Central Asia ranks 7th of 200 countries.

Bermuda has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bermuda Europe & Central Asia Difference Ahead
2000s 15,838 BoP, current US$ per person 1,938 BoP, current US$ per person 13,900 BoP, current US$ per person Bermuda
2010s 15,144 BoP, current US$ per person 2,519 BoP, current US$ per person 12,624 BoP, current US$ per person Bermuda
2020s 14,373 BoP, current US$ per person 3,299 BoP, current US$ per person 11,074 BoP, current US$ per person Bermuda

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
